The noun form of "discreet" is "discretion." Discretion refers to the quality of being careful and judicious in speech or action, often to avoid causing offense or revealing private information. It can also denote the freedom to make decisions based on one's own judgment.

Synonyms for the word discreetly (in a discreet manner) are secretly, privately, or confidentially.*For the unrelated term discretely, the synonyms would be separately, independently or individually.
